The Venting Problem. Wrong Vent for the Appliance. in West Kennebunk, ME

Every fuel-burning fireplace requires a correctly specified venting system in West Kennebunk. Wood-burning fireplaces require UL-listed Class A chimney systems. Gas fireplaces require B-vent or direct vent systems depending on the appliance type. Inserts require correctly sized liners matched to the specific appliance's exhaust flow requirements in West Kennebunk, ME. A common venting error is installing a gas insert on an existing masonry chimney without assessing whether the existing flue is the correct size for the gas appliance in West Kennebunk. Gas appliances typically require significantly smaller flue dimensions than the wood-burning fireplaces that originally served the masonry chimney. A gas insert on an oversized masonry flue without a correctly sized liner produces condensation in the flue from the gas combustion water vapor that the cold, oversized flue cannot exhaust efficiently in West Kennebunk, ME. That condensation corrodes the flue and produces moisture problems that manifest as staining and odor in West Kennebunk.

The Liner Problem. Wrong Size for the Firebox. in West Kennebunk

An undersized liner restricts draft and causes smoke intrusion from the first fire in West Kennebunk, ME. An oversized liner produces weak draft and excessive creosote accumulation from incomplete combustion at low temperatures in West Kennebunk. Correct liner sizing is based on the specific firebox dimensions for open fireplaces and on the manufacturer's specifications for inserts and stoves. Getting liner sizing right requires measuring the specific firebox and calculating the correct liner cross-sectional area, not estimating based on chimney type or visual assessment in West Kennebunk, ME.

Direct Vent Gas Fireplace Installation in West Kennebunk

Direct vent gas fireplaces are sealed combustion appliances that draw combustion air from outside and exhaust flue gases to outside through a two-pipe coaxial vent system in West Kennebunk, ME. They can be installed on virtually any exterior wall without requiring a chimney in West Kennebunk. They do not draw air from the room and do not create the negative pressure or draft problems associated with conventional fireplaces in airtight homes in West Kennebunk, ME. Wood Insert Installation in West Kennebunk, ME

Wood inserts installed in existing masonry fireplaces dramatically improve efficiency and heat output in West Kennebunk. The insert is installed within the existing firebox opening and connected to a correctly sized liner that runs from the insert collar to the chimney top. Correct liner sizing for the specific insert's exhaust requirements is the most critical element of wood insert installation in West Kennebunk, ME. An undersized liner restricts draft. An oversized liner produces weak draft and creosote accumulation in West Kennebunk.
